Is the Bitcoin four-year cycle broken, and is the bull market finished?

Bitcoin’s emerging phase, influenced by ETFs and macro demand, may alter its traditional four-year cycle. Notably, a recent peak of 126,200 USD highlights potential volatility ahead, with analysts suggesting a bearish phase could precede any further gains.

Grayscale expects Bitcoin’s price to reach a new high in 2026, while Fidelity predicts an extended ‘supercycle.’ These insights emphasize the evolving landscape of BTC amidst ongoing fluctuations, driven by changing market dynamics.
